Comviva's Revenue Plus

Revenue Plus is a solution used by cellular companies across the world, which provides an insight of customer, revenue, campaign performance and products, Revenue Plus helps in creating a profile based segmentation and delivering campaigns to target customers and create a real time campaign for cross-channels, generates reports, churn prediction and more...

My Role

I lead interaction design of revenue plus, my responsibility is to build information architecture, define product interaction which is informative, easy to learn and use and build a design strategy which is functionally scalable and adoptable across the variant screen resolution and conduct usability testing to gauge the usability.

As a part of the redesign I conducted usability testing and acquired data to know the pros and pain points of the products and build next design strategy, actively communicated with product managers, engineers on findings to understand well about the issue and product.

Ideation and strategy

I had a brainstorming session with product managers, engineers and key stakeholders understand product requirement and define scope, which helped to convert design ideas to concepts and envision the scope of product with future vision and build a strategy around it.

Creating framework

I created a grid system framework and design principle to envision the product roadmap, which will be used throughout the application, framework built in such a way which is functionally scalable, adaptable - easy to get started, engaging and fit into multiple screen resolution.



Defining interaction pattern

I created some rough sketches, detailed wireframes of components and user flows and prototypes to generate the basic interaction of product and user flows.

Stakeholder presentations

Detailed wirefames and prototypes are presented to product engineers, managers and stakeholders to share his vision and iterated design as required.

The Challenge

Huge data, customisable components, in depth interaction flow and cluttered user interface design.

Revenue plus is a product which address solution to many problems of revenue generation, customer insights, creating & managing campaigns, segmentation, reports, churn reduction and many other problems of cellular companies, bringing all features in a single application, making to quickly adopt and usable was challenging task.

Revenue plus also manages the data of millions of subscribers & campaigns, creating a profile based segment and many kinds of campaign creation which Has lots of steps to be followed to create campaigns and customizable application features as per clients needs without any restrictions.

The Objective

Creating a solution which is flexible and reduce cognitive memory load on users

The objective is to create flexible and easy to use solution as it features lots of functionality, we planned to create an application which reduces cognitive memory load On user, I created a wireframes & prototypes with the simplified user flow, which also meets the business needs and presented objectives with product manager, Eng. Heads and team members.

The Process

Ideation of application

Generated Idea of experience by lot of sketching, to get an idea of the basic layout, functional flows and interaction behavior of the application, Here I approached component and user flow wise design which can be switched at any required part of the application without affecting the other components.

Framework

I created a framework based on grid system which is scalable and adoptable in variant screen resolution, with fixed collapsible navigation on the left hand side which will be easily accessible throughout all task performance and dynamic multi column content area which will be used as per the need which is easy to place any sort of user flows and content.

Information Architecture

I created a simple information architecture which will allow user to access the content by categories and let user to navigate to the particular content, this process also helped structure the application in an effective and easy way to navigate and add/remove content as per the need base from category.

Detailed wireframes

I created detailed wireframes capturing all points and discuss with a team which also served as a backbone of visual design mockups and helped in understanding interaction behavior of users and finalizing the requirement and take it to the next level of wireframing, which helped in visualizing how the app will take a shape.

Prototyping & Usability Test

I used Axure to create a series of prototypes to understand interaction flows of the application, prototype helped to simulate the functionality of applications, discussed internally with team members and Eng. Heads on application interaction design and also conducted usability testing using prototypes.

Refreshing new brand identity

Creating a design system following Mahindra Comviva theme with complementary colors supporting different attributes and graphs for visual identification, I created design language which is clean, aesthetic & elegant. Provided a styleguide & collection of UI elements for a development team to guide on UI design.

The Result

In One word, Powerful product

At the end of our design process, we finally achieved what we have envisioned for Revenue Plus and drag and drop idea was worked out very well, application was easy & interactive to use and predictable while performing tasks, client appreciate the product and served the purpose of use.

Next Project Travel Desk